You cannot starve your way to health.
Yes, these powerful signaling molecules help quiet food noise, improve insulin sensitivity, support cardiovascular health, regulate inflammation, improve liver-gut-pancreas-brain communication, and encourage healthier metabolic function.
✨ But they cannot do their job without fuel.
When you stop eating, your body doesn’t know you’re “trying to lose weight.”
It only recognizes a shortage. A threat.
A survival situation.
And when survival mode kicks in, the body begins making sacrifices.
⚠️ Muscle is sacrificed.
⚠️ Hair may begin shedding.
⚠️ Metabolism slows to conserve energy.
⚠️ Hormones become disrupted.
⚠️ Recovery becomes more difficult.
The scale may be going down, but that doesn’t automatically mean you’re getting healthier.
In fact, if muscle is disappearing right along with the weight, the number on the scale becomes far less impressive.
Health & healing require nourishment.
🥩 Protein help rebuild and preserve lean muscle.
🥑 Healthy fats support hormone production and balance, brain/cognitive function, and more.
🍠 Quality carbohydrates fuel your brain, muscles, and metabolism.
There is a biological minimum your body needs to function, repair, and thrive.
